What is a Green Screen?

A green screen, also known as chroma key, is a technique used to replace the background of a video with a different image or video. By wearing a green-colored shirt or standing in front of a green-colored backdrop, the green color can be separated from the rest of the image, allowing the background to be replaced with a different visual effect. This technique has been used in countless films, TV shows, and music videos, and is now easily accessible for anyone to use.

To set up a green screen, you'll need a few basic pieces of equipment: * A green-colored backdrop or a green-colored shirt for the talent * A camera that can capture high-quality video * Lighting equipment that will illuminate the green screen without revealing the surrounding environment * A computer or smartphone to run video editing software * Video editing software that has chroma key capabilities
